Mental Toughness: Strategies for Athletes and Teams

Cultivating mental toughness is essential for athletes and teams striving for peak performance. It's the ability to remain focused, manage emotions, conquer adversity, and spring back from setbacks. To hone this skill, athletes can utilize visualization techniques to imagine successful outcomes. Building a strong support network of coaches, teammates, and mentors provides invaluable support. Furthermore, developing reflection allows get more info athletes to recognize their strengths and weaknesses, enabling them to develop targeted growth.

Teams can foster mental toughness by cultivating a culture of open communication and shared support. Regular team-building activities can enhance bonds and create a sense of unity. Ultimately, accepting challenges as opportunities for growth is fundamental to building mental toughness in both individuals and teams.

Building Resilience: Bouncing Back from Setbacks

Life throws us challenges. Sometimes, we experience bumps in the road that can leave us feeling defeated. But building resilience is key to handling these hurdles and recovering back stronger. Resilience isn't about escaping hardship, it's about cultivating the ability to thrive in the face of setbacks.

It involves accepting challenges as opportunities for learning, holding onto a positive outlook, and cultivating strong coping mechanisms.

By means of implementing self-care, building healthy relationships, and setting attainable goals, we can strengthen our resilience. Remember, resilience is a continual effort that demands dedication.

Be kind with yourself, and acknowledge your victories along the way.
